Dixie Louise Whittaker, of Roanoke County, passed away Thursday, August 14, 2008, at Richfield Retirement Center in Salem. She was born in Roanoke on May 16, 1952, and was the daughter of Art and Claudine Whittaker. Dixie was preceded in death by her sister, Gail Whittaker Mitchell, and was a...
